Transaction 6578739d3720ed4b61d712276412d0acf0fa324c07a1efbce17fd91cd01829d2
1 Input
1 Output
-
6578739d3720ed4b61d712276412d0acf0fa324c07a1efbce17fd91cd01829d2:0
- value
- 2097435
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6035710fef16c79d161a2c2cd5b5efbc8ba214a4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19mhtcBf4YfB1aEpSRJ4qZE5LJyB7rgcnX